HD

15 Cameras
15 Cameras
A couple buys a house from The Slumlord Tapes, infamous for hidden cameras and a psycho landlord. It ..
HD

Beast Beast
Beast Beast
A look at the lives and trauma surrounding three people living in a southern town. ..